Responsibilities

  • Maintaining the equipment and supplies in the room to assure that 5S and safety standards are maintained.
  • Perform basic troubleshooting when equipment issues arise.
  • Will interact daily within a Painting Process Laboratory using Bell or Gun Paint Application Equipment & Automation tools.
  • Read and implement the appropriate Quality Work Instructions.
  • Logically collect data with measurement devices and enter in spreadsheets.
  • Will need to make painting and paint process evaluation of output quality results such as film thickness, appearance, common painting defects and the like.
  • Reduce, catalyze and adjust clear samples.
  • Perform solvent based wet bench testing, adjustment, & spray reduction.
  • Contribute to Cleveland QC Operating System / metrics.
  • Sample prep. & delivery for Applications or Technical departments.
  • Retrieve, retain, and pull historical Panels when needed.
  • Run wet testing on samples coming into the lab.
  • Perform dry testing on sprayed panels.
  • Update and keep accurate records.
